5 Matches We Might See at Wrestlemania if Seth Rollins Doesn't Get Cleared in Time

If the recent rumors are to be believed, luck doesn't really favor the Architect Seth Rollins whenever the Wrestlemania season comes around. Rollins was forced to relinquish his World Heavyweight Championship and miss WrestleMania 32 after injuring his knee in November 2015. This time around, if the rumors of his injury are to be believed, Rollins might be out for a month or longer.

However, this could be a blessing for other superstars who might use this opportunity to have a career-defining moment. While fans hope that Rollins recovers in time for his match at WrestleMania, WWE must keep backup plans if he fails to do so. Here we look at 5 matches we might see if Rollins doesn't get cleared in time for Wrestlemania.

#5 Braun Strowman vs Brock Lesnar

Braun Strowman has been feuding with Brock Lesnar since Summerslam 2017 but is yet to defeat him.

Needless to say, if there is one man that should have beaten Brock Lesnar for the Universal Championship a long time, it is the Monster among Men. Braun Strowman has had a heated rivalry with the Beast Incarnate since Summerslam 2017.

Despite being over with the fans, the creatives hesitated in pulling the trigger on Strowman and instead decided to protect Lesnar's credibility. Strowman was last scheduled to face Lesnar for the Universal Championship at the 2019 Royal Rumble but was written off from the match after it was rumored that he had not healed from his elbow injury.

Strowman has lost a lot of momentum in the past few months and he is not the one to be blamed. His lackluster feud with Baron Corbin and repeated losses against Brock Lesnar took away most of his credibility. At present, Strowman is again involved in a feud with McIntyre and Corbin.

#4 Bobby Lashley vs Brock Lesnar

Just like Brock Lesnar, Bobby Lashley has had successful stints in both professional wrestling and MMA.

While Bobby Lashley's return had a horrible start, it finally seems that WWE decided to book him as a serious threat. Lashley's heel turn and his alliance with Lio Rush has done wonders for his character. Bobby Lashley recently won the Intercontinental Championship from Dean Ambrose and has been booked like a monster heel that he deserves to be.

Considering Lashley's physical stature, he is one of the most legit candidates of dethroning the Beast. Brock Lesnar vs Bobby Lashley has been a dream match for many since past few years. Both of these wrestlers have outstanding achievements in both professional wrestling and MMA. However, the only reason why Lashley isn't any higher on the list is that both of these wrestlers are heels. At this point, it wouldn't seem very sensible to turn either of them face for this match. Hence we might have to wait longer to see this match go down.

#3 Finn Balor vs Brock Lesnar

Finn Balor recently faced Brock Lesnar at 2019 Royal Rumble for the Universal Championship in a losing effort.

Finn Balor recently produced one of his best performances at Royal Rumble 2019 when he brought the offense to the Beast himself. Balor had an incredible showing without his demon king persona. What makes a good replacement for Seth Rollins is the history that these two share. It was Rollins who injured Balor when he became the first ever Universal Champion forcing him to relinquish the title the very next night.

There could be no better plot than have Rollins pick Balor for the match, which would also set up an interesting feud between the two once Rollins returns from his injury. Finn Balor's work at 2019 Royal Rumble made many people believe that he is capable of beating Lesnar. WrestleMania 35 would be an ideal time to bring back the Demon King persona and slay the Beast for once and for all.

#2 Dean Ambrose vs Brock Lesnar

WWE recently confirmed that Dean Ambrose won't be renewing his contract once it expires in April 2019.

If there is one wrestler whose name has been everywhere in the dirt sheets, it is the Lunatic Fringe. This confirmation by WWE caught many people by surprise as WWE usually does not announce such things before they actually happen. This has led to many people believe that it could all be a work.

However, work or not, Ambrose can be a solid replacement for Rollins considering his tricky situation. If WWE really wishes to hold on to Ambrose, they might just offer him one of the biggest wins of his career. Dean Ambrose has a lot of history with Brock Lesnar, Seth Rollins, and Roman Reigns and this could set up an interesting match with the Beast where a remorseful Ambrose avenges his brother by slaying the Beast.

#1 Drew Mcintyre vs Brock Lesnar

Drew Mcintyre has shockingly found himself lost in the mid-card in the last few months.

The Scottish Psychopath is probably the sole person other than Seth Rollins himself who should have won the 2019 Royal Rumble to face the Beast, Brock Lesnar at WrestleMania. Drew McIntyre has impressed everyone with his looks, aggression, and in-ring presence ever since he returned to the company in 2017.

Drew McIntyre has all the skill set required to be the next face of the company. He has made claims of dethroning the Beast before as well. Hence, it would not take much to book him against Lesnar despite being a heel.

Unlike others, McIntyre can easily win over the fans with his amazing in-ring work. While McIntyre has been having a rough time in the mid-card as of late, the creatives have been cautious enough to protect his credibility. McIntyre's unmatched aggression, strength, and athleticism are what put him over others as the number 1 choice to replace Seth Rollins.
